When it comes to selecting the right centrifugal pump for your specific application, one of the key factors to consider is the pump size. Choosing the correct size of centrifugal pump is crucial for ensuring optimal performance and efficiency. To determine the best pump size for your needs, it is important to understand the various factors that can impact pump sizing, such as flow rate, head pressure, viscosity of the fluid being pumped, and the overall system requirements.

Remember, Centrifugal pump produce Liquid Head not the pressure. HOW MUCH HEAD? The head produced by a centrifugal pump is proportional to the velocity attained by the fluid as it exits the vanes at periphery of the impeller. Lets assume 9” dia impeller with 1800 rpm.

Centrifugal Pump Size Chart

A centrifugal pump size chart is a helpful tool that provides a visual representation of the different pump sizes available and their corresponding performance characteristics. This chart typically includes information on flow rates, head pressures, motor horsepower requirements, and other important specifications for each pump size. By referring to a centrifugal pump size chart, you can easily compare the various options and select the pump size that best meets your application requirements.

Centrifugal Pumps Chart

In addition to the centrifugal pump size chart, a centrifugal pumps chart can also be a useful resource for pump selection. This chart may provide a comprehensive overview of different types of centrifugal pumps available, including end suction pumps, inline pumps, multistage pumps, and more. By consulting a centrifugal pumps chart, you can gain valuable insights into the different pump designs and their respective capabilities, helping you make an informed decision when choosing a pump for your specific application.

Centrifugal Pump Coverage Chart

A centrifugal pump coverage chart is another tool that can assist in determining the appropriate pump size for a given application. This chart typically outlines the operating range of each pump size, including the maximum flow rate and head pressure that the pump can handle effectively. By referencing a centrifugal pump coverage chart, you can ensure that the pump you select is capable of meeting the performance requirements of your system while operating within its design limits.

Centrifugal Pump Selection Chart

When it comes to selecting the right centrifugal pump size, a centrifugal pump selection chart can be a valuable resource. This chart may provide guidance on matching the pump size to the specific requirements of your application, taking into account factors such as system flow rate, total dynamic head, and fluid properties. By using a centrifugal pump selection chart, you can streamline the pump selection process and identify the most suitable pump size for your needs.

Centrifugal Pump Impeller Size Chart

The impeller size is another critical factor to consider when determining the size of a centrifugal pump. An impeller size chart can help you understand the relationship between impeller diameter, pump performance, and efficiency. By referring to a centrifugal pump impeller size chart, you can select the right impeller size that will optimize the pump's performance and ensure reliable operation in your specific application.
